Caprock Academy is seeking an Executive Assistant to the Head of School. Caprock Academy is a public, tuition-free school chartered by the Colorado Charter School Institute and utilizes the timeless principles of classically oriented education. As a person integral to Caprock Academy’s team, the Executive Assistant will maintain the integrity of, advocate for, and facilitate the implementation of Caprock Academy’s Vision, Mission, and Core Values of character, accountability and academics.
Caprock Academy follows the Core Knowledge© curriculum in grades K–8. This curriculum encompasses language arts, mathematics, science, history, geography, fine arts, and physical education. The curriculum is characterized by content-rich instruction, cumulative knowledge, content-specific lessons, and coherent sequencing. The foundation of our academics are rooted in classical education philosophy and pedagogy, following the grammar, logic and rhetoric trivium. The school’s mission is to help all students achieve their highest academic and character potential using proven, accelerated academic programs while providing a safe environment. This mission is achieved through our vision of strengthening the community through the involvement of parents, educators, and community leaders working together to provide an environment that fosters academic excellence and develops strong character in our students. We shape global citizens who set life goals and practice lives of service and virtue.
The Executive Assistant to the Head of School will report to the Head of School. As a person integral to Caprock Academy’s administrative support team, they will maintain the integrity of, advocate for, and facilitate the implementation of Caprock Academy’s Vision, Mission, and Core Values always.
FLSA CLASSIFICATION: Salary Non-Exempt
EMPLOYMENT STATUS: Regular, full-time
WORK HOURS: 40 hours per week
PAY RANGE: Starting salary $40,000 depending on experience
CONTRACTED DAYS: 213
REPORTS TO: Head of School
Essential Duties:
- Ensure the Communique is created and sent on a weekly or as needed basis
- Research and troubleshoot issues for the Head of School
- Print the CABOD Packets, attend and take minutes at CABOD Meetings, and maintain the CABOD Binder
- Maintain CABOD Attendance spreadsheet and Employee Attendance spreadsheet for CABOD Meetings
- Attend Strategic Planning Committee Meetings
- Attend and take minutes at Admin Meetings
- Maintain, distribute, and collect Staff Intent to Return spreadsheet
- Maintain, distribute, and collect End of Year Check Out Lists
- Create draft and final Academic Calendar for Admin and CABOD review and approval
- Aid the Head of School with setting up after school events as needed (i.e. Informational Meetings)
- Attend other Caprock Academy or community meetings as requested by the Head of School
- Coordinate before/after school duties and create a schedule
- Coordinate appointments for the Head of School
- Maintain Head of School Staff spreadsheet
- Aid with traffic and emergency drills
- Create, maintain, and distribute all schedules, including K-6 schedules, grade level high school schedules, grade level 5-8 schedules, grade level K-4 schedules, and specials schedules
- Maintain Student Teacher Requests for the new school year
- Schedule CPR/First Aid classes
- Maintain Staff/Coaches CPR/First Aid certification spreadsheet
- Oversee and manage the email, staff master calendar and other communication to/from the Head of School
- Maintain time off requests
- Maintain current substitute Teacher/Educational Assistant list
- Post and assign substitute coverage
- Collect and distribute coverage information for substitutes each morning
- Create and distribute Daily Newsletters
- Maintain coverage spreadsheet
- Create and maintain Substitute Folders
- Other duties as assigned
Minimum Qualifications:
- Bachelor’s Degree preferred but not required
- Office experience preferred
- Experience in implementing, managing, and analyzing information
- Proficient with Microsoft Office Outlook,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Google Workspace
- Excellent communication and organizational skills
- Advanced research skills
- Excellent grammar and writing skills
- Ability to maintain confidentiality
- Self-starter and independent worker
- Ability to manage multiple projects
